ATK Haute Route
Best lightweight binding for dedicated backcountry ski touring enthusiasts.
This binding hits the sweet spot for backcountry skiers who demand race-day weight savings without feeling like they’re skiing on toothpicks. It sacrifices the heavy-duty dampening of a resort-focused binding, but gains an effortless, snow-shedding efficiency that makes long, technical ascents feel significantly less punishing.

Key Specs
Weight
216 grams
Material
Aluminum, Steel, Plastic
Max DIN Setting
10.0
Binding Type
Touring
Boot Sole Compatibility
Tech
Mounting System
Tech Inserts
Skiing Level
Advanced
Boot Sole Length Adjustment
30 mm
Has Climbing Aids
Yes
Toe Piece Type
Tech
